First Clement

Church of Rome; traditionally associated with Clement of Rome

An early Christian letter from the church at Rome to the church at Corinth. Traditionally linked with Clement of Rome, it calls a divided community to repentance, humility, peace, and the restoration of presbyters who had been removed from ministry.

Letter to Polycarp

Ignatius of Antioch

Ignatius gives Polycarp practical pastoral advice about perseverance, care for vulnerable people, marriage, church order, disciplined ministry, and responsibility toward the wider church.

Letter to the Magnesians

Ignatius of Antioch

Ignatius asks the Magnesians to honor their young bishop, remain united, resist divisive teaching, and live in the new life of Christian hope rather than being Christian in name only.

Letter to the Philadelphians

Ignatius of Antioch

Ignatius addresses division and rival teaching in Philadelphia. He calls the church back to one Eucharistic fellowship, shared ministry, repentance, and faith centered on Christ.
